Output 18cd51e0176b8cac274843e0fbbca8359f36df875bd09fd99cfb47b80d02c239:0

value
2580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d59c16b48d0357c18cc6dc7ca1068c9cbf0dc65b OP_EQUAL
address
3MAUqdr9hLXumxqiVxazqbYFuEEP84CZuS
transaction
18cd51e0176b8cac274843e0fbbca8359f36df875bd09fd99cfb47b80d02c239
confirmations
157426
spent
true